Cricket Tournaments You Can Bet On in Kenya

ICC Cricket World Cup: 50-over format. Runs every four years. Features the world’s top teams. Markets cover match winner, top batter, top bowler, and team totals. Long matches reward deeper analysis.

ICC T20 World Cup: Short 20-over games. High scoring and quick swings. Popular for live betting, next-over runs, and boundary lines.

The Ashes: England vs Australia in multi-Test series. Sessions and player milestones matter. Many prefer series markets and top batter/bowler bets.

Indian Premier League (IPL): Elite T20 league. Two-month window each year. Offers rich markets like player sixes, powerplay runs, and wickets. Very popular among Kenyan users.

Big Bash League (BBL) and Pakistan Super League (PSL): T20 leagues with strong squads and busy schedules. Good for form tracking and venue stats.

The Hundred and Caribbean Premier League (CPL): Short formats that favour aggressive batting. Great for totals and live momentum markets.

Kenyan and regional fixtures: Look for national team games, regional tournaments, and domestic cups when scheduled. Odds appear when data and markets are available.

Practical Tips for Smarter Cricket Bets

  • Track form. Review recent results, batting and bowling averages, strike rates, and player roles. Check fitness updates and late squad news.
  • Study venues. Some grounds favour pace. Others suit spin. Look at average first-innings scores and chasing records.
  • Watch weather. Rain, humidity, and wind shift totals and wickets. A humid night can aid swing. A dry afternoon may boost spin.
  • Read pitches. Green and fresh can help seamers. Dry and used can slow down and break up. Adjust totals and wicket bets accordingly.
  • Respect the toss. Day-night games and dew can influence chasing advantage. Set limits before the toss to avoid overreacting.
  • Manage your bankroll. Use stakes that fit a weekly budget. Consider flat staking or small unit sizes. Avoid chasing losses.
  • Plan live entries. T20 swings fast. Pre-set triggers such as required run rate or set pieces of data to act on. Cash out only as part of a clear plan.
